What is the difference between economy light and basic on Lufthansa?

Lufthansa economy fares Economy Light flyers can only fly with a carry-on and personal item, and tickets can't be changed, rebooked or refunded. Economy Basic fares include a check bag and while also nonrefundable, allow changes for a fee.



On Lufthansa, the Economy Light fare is the most restrictive and budget-friendly option, designed for travelers with only a "carry-on" bag. It does not include any checked luggage, and seat selection is only available for a fee. Tickets are generally non-refundable and rebooking incurs a significant charge. The Economy Basic (often referred to as Economy Classic in newer branding) is the standard "everything included" fare. It includes one checked bag up to 23kg and allows for free standard seat selection at the time of check-in. In 2026, Lufthansa has further differentiated these by offering higher mileage accrual on "Basic/Classic" compared to "Light." While both fares provide the same onboard service, including snacks and drinks, the "Light" fare is strictly a point-to-point "no-frills" experience, whereas "Basic" offers the traditional flexibility and baggage allowance that long-haul or international travelers typically require.

The Economy Light fare on European routes does not include any free advance seat reservations. You will be allocated a seat automatically when checking in. If you would like to change this seat, an alteration fee starting from EUR 29/CHF 35/USD 35 will be charged.

An upgrade can be booked from 360 days prior to the flight and at the latest 24 hours before departure. During this time, call up your journey online under My Bookings. The system checks automatically which of your flights qualifies for an upgrade. Then click on the Upgrade link.

Lufthansa sells upgrades to premium economy via both auctions and flat fees ranging from several days prior to departure to at the ticket counter on the day of departure. Fee-based upgrades start around $400 and vary by the length of the flight and route.

Lufthansa Carry-On Baggage Allowance 1 cabin bag (Economy/ Premium Economy) or 2 items of cabin baggage (Business/ First), each with a weight of no more than 8 kg/ 17 lbs. Passengers may also carry on as hand luggage a smaller personal item, such as a handbag or laptop bag.

Domestic German flights: Upgrades from economy class to business class. Inner-European flights / medium-haul: Upgrades from economy class to business class. Intercontinental / Long Haul: Upgrades from economy class to premium economy, from economy class to business class and from premium economy to business class.
